Walnut, Coffee And Pear Loaf
- 5 tbsp butter
- 1/2 cup milk
- 1 tbsp instant coffee granules
- 1/2 cup firmly packed light brown sugar
- 1/2 cup coarsely chopped walnuts
- 1 None egg
- 1 medium pear
- 1 1/4 cups self-rising flour
- Preheat the oven to 325u0b0F. Grease an 8 x 4-inch loaf pan; line bottom and sides with parchment paper, extending the paper 2 inches above the long sides for handles.
- Stir butter, milk and coffee in large saucepan on low heat, until butter melts and coffee dissolves. Remove from heat. Whisk in sugar and half the nuts. Whisk in egg.
- Peel, core and finely chop pear. Stir pear and sifted flour into milk mixture. Pour mixture into prepared pan; sprinkle with remaining nuts.
- Bake for 40 mins until toothpick inserted into center comes out clean. Cool in pan 10 mins. Remove from pan; cool completely on wire rack.
